The Scientific research of Rest


Sleep is a complex organic process important for physical and mental health and wellness. It entails distinct stages, regulated by circadian rhythms and influenced by hormonal task. Comprehending these elements is vital for valuing exactly how they impact sleep high quality and overall wellness.


Stages of Sleep


Rest contains numerous phases, mostly categorized into rapid eye movement (Rapid Eye Movement) and non-REM stages. Non-REM rest is additional split into three phases: N1, N2, and N3.



  • N1: Light sleep, where one can be easily stired up.

  • N2: Modest sleep, essential for memory debt consolidation.

  • N3: Deep sleep, essential for physical recuperation and growth.


Rapid eye movement happens about 90 mins after going to sleep and is important for dreaming and cognitive features. Each cycle lasts roughly 90 minutes and repeats a number of times during the night. A sleep medical professional highlights the importance of stabilizing these stages to make sure restorative rest.


Circadian Rhythms and Sleep-Wake Cycle


Circadian rhythms are all-natural, inner processes that duplicate roughly every 1 day and govern the sleep-wake cycle. These rhythms react to ecological hints, largely light and darkness.


The suprachiasmatic nucleus (SCN) in the mind regulates these rhythms, influencing melatonin production. Melatonin, a hormonal agent released in reaction to darkness, signifies the body to prepare for sleep. Disturbance of circadian rhythms, such as with change job or uneven sleep patterns, can cause sleep conditions, exhaustion, and decreased performance. Sleep physicians advise keeping constant sleep routines to support these biological rhythms.


Hormones and Their Effect on Sleep


Hormonal agents play a considerable function in controling sleep patterns. Apart from melatonin, cortisol is an additional vital hormone that affects sleep.



  • Melatonin: Advertises sleepiness and controls circadian rhythms.

  • Cortisol: Commonly referred to as the stress hormonal agent, comes to a head in the morning to advertise alertness yet can hinder rest if raised throughout the night.


Various other hormones, like development hormone, are launched during deep rest, supporting cells fixing and muscle mass development. Disruptions in hormonal equilibrium can result in sleeping disorders or hypersomnia. Consulting a sleep doctor can aid examine hormone influence on rest quality.



Common Sleep Disorders


Rest problems can significantly interfere with daily life and impact overall wellness. Comprehending these typical conditions can aid in identifying symptoms and seeking proper treatment.


Sleep problems


Sleep problems is characterized by problem falling or staying asleep. Individuals may experience a series of symptoms, including fatigue, mood disruptions, and damaged focus. Causes can be varied, consisting of stress, stress and anxiety, bad sleep habits, or medical problems.


Therapy frequently includes behavior modifications, such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Sleep Problems (CBT-I). This technique attends to the underlying ideas and habits influencing rest. In some cases, medication might be prescribed for short-term alleviation, however it's not constantly advised for persistent sleeplessness.


Rest Apnea


Rest apnea entails repeated disruptions in breathing during sleep. The most usual type is obstructive rest apnea, where the throat muscular tissues periodically kick back and block the airway. Signs include snoring, wheezing for air throughout sleep, and daytime tiredness.


Medical diagnosis generally includes a rest research. Therapy options might include way of life modifications, continuous positive airway pressure (CPAP) machines, or surgical treatment in extreme instances. Handling rest apnea is essential, as it can bring about major health and wellness concerns, including cardiovascular issues.


Uneasy Legs Syndrome


Troubled Legs Disorder (RLS) creates an irrepressible impulse to relocate the legs, usually accompanied by awkward experiences. Symptoms worsen at night or during the night, leading to problems in dropping off to sleep. Aspects contributing to RLS might include genes, iron deficiency, and certain medications.


Monitoring approaches frequently include lifestyle adjustments, such as routine exercise and staying clear of high levels of caffeine. In some circumstances, drugs like dopaminergic agents or anticonvulsants may be necessary to minimize signs and symptoms and boost rest quality.


Narcolepsy


Narcolepsy is a neurological disorder affecting the brain's capacity to control sleep-wake cycles. People frequently experience excessive daytime drowsiness, abrupt rest assaults, and, sometimes, cataplexy, which is a sudden loss of muscle tone triggered by solid feelings.


Diagnosis generally includes a rest study and several rest latency examinations. Treatment focuses on taking care of symptoms with drugs that advertise wakefulness and behavioral adaptations. Remaining educated concerning triggers can enhance the quality of life for those influenced by narcolepsy.



Influence of Sleep on Health and Health and wellbeing


Adequate sleep is important for preserving optimum health and wellness. Sleep directly influences physical health and wellness, mental states, and immune function, highlighting the need for individuals to focus on corrective remainder.


Physical Wellness Outcomes


Inadequate sleep can lead to several physical health issues. Persistent rest starvation is related to a boosted danger of conditions such as weight problems, diabetic issues, and heart diseases.


When rest patterns are interrupted, hormonal agents regulating cravings and metabolic rate may be affected. This discrepancy can cause undesirable weight gain.


Moreover, many rest specialists stress that high quality sleep is essential for muscular tissue healing and cells fixing. People that frequently obtain appropriate remainder often report greater energy degrees and improved physical efficiency.


Mental Health and Cognitive Results


Sleep is intricately connected to mental health and wellness and cognitive performance. Poor sleep top quality can intensify signs and symptoms of stress and anxiety and depression, causing a cycle of agitation and emotional distress.


Cognitive procedures such as memory combination and decision-making are significantly jeopardized with poor rest.


Research suggests that people may fight with focus and analytic abilities when deprived of remainder. Those that visit comprehensive rest centers commonly obtain assessments that highlight the connection between sleep quality and mental wellness.


Improving sleep hygiene can improve state of mind and cognitive clearness, making rest a crucial part of psychological health techniques.


Sleep and Immune System Feature


The immune system relies heavily on high quality sleep to function effectively. During deep sleep, the body creates cytokines, healthy proteins that play a critical duty in combating infections and swelling.


Sleep deprivation can reduce immune reactions, making individuals more at risk to ailment.


Sleep experts note that chronic lack of rest may bring about a raised chance of viral infections and long term recuperation times. To maintain durable immune feature, prioritizing sleep is important.


Incorporating excellent rest practices into day-to-day regimens can reinforce immunity and total health and wellness.



Approaches for Better Sleep


Implementing effective strategies can significantly enhance rest high quality and general wellbeing. The complying with techniques concentrate on developing a helpful sleep atmosphere and establishing practices that promote restorative remainder.


Sleep Health


Sleep hygiene involves techniques that develop ideal conditions for sleep. Key elements include preserving a regular sleep routine and developing a comfy sleep setting.



  • Consistency: Going to bed and awakening at the same time each day helps regulate the body's biological rhythm.

  • Environment: A trendy, dark, and quiet room promotes better rest. Take into consideration blackout curtains, eye masks, or white noise equipments to block out disruptions.

  • Limit Naps: Short naps can be advantageous, yet long or irregular napping during the day can adversely influence nighttime sleep. Aim for 20-30 minute snoozes if needed.


Avoid electronics and intense displays at least one hour before bedtime to minimize blue light exposure, which can disrupt melatonin manufacturing.


Diet regimen and Workout


Diet and exercise play essential duties in rest wellness. Consuming the right foods at suitable times can enhance rest top quality.



  • Meal Timing: Prevent square meals near going to bed. Instead, go with light treats that are high in carbohydrates and reduced in protein.

  • High levels of caffeine and Alcohol: Decrease caffeine intake, especially in the afternoon and night. Alcohol might aid fall asleep yet can disrupt sleep cycles later in the night.


Normal exercise adds to far better rest. Participating in moderate workout, such as strolling or biking, for a minimum of thirty minutes most days can aid with sleep onset and period. Nonetheless, exercising too near bedtime can have the contrary effect, so go for earlier in the day.


Relaxation and Tension Administration Techniques


Reliable relaxation and stress and anxiety management strategies can aid relax the mind prior to sleep.



  • Mindfulness and Meditation: Methods such as deep breathing, meditation, or yoga can decrease tension levels and advertise leisure. They help reduced cortisol, a hormone that can disrupt rest.

  • Going to bed Ritual: Develop a soothing pre-sleep routine. Tasks like reading or taking a warm bath signal to the body that it's time to wind down.


Avoid emotionally charged discussions or activities right before bedtime, as they can enhance anxiety and stress.



Specialist and Medical Interventions


Seeking specialist aid is vital for addressing sleep concerns efficiently. Various treatments, varying from appointments with rest professionals to details therapies, can significantly enhance rest wellness.


When to Consult a Rest Medical Professional


Individuals should take into consideration consulting a sleep medical professional if they experience relentless sleep problems such as persistent sleeplessness, rest apnea, or severe snoring. Noticing signs like extreme daytime sleepiness or trouble focusing can likewise indicate a requirement for expert help.


A rest doctor, often part of a detailed rest facility, can perform evaluations to diagnose sleep disorders. These professionals make use of tools like sleep studies, which monitor breathing, heart price, and mind task during rest. Early treatment can avoid long-term health problems and boost general lifestyle.


Therapies Supplied by Sleep Centers


Extensive rest centers supply a range of treatment options tailored to particular sleep conditions. Therapies may consist of cognitive behavior modification (CBT) for sleeping disorders, which properly deals with negative idea patterns surrounding sleep.


Rest centers also provide Continual Positive Air passage Stress (CPAP) treatment for those identified with rest apnea. This tool delivers a continuous flow of air to maintain respiratory tracts open during rest, substantially reducing rest disturbances.


In addition, rest professionals may recommend way of life modifications, such as boosting sleep health, developing a constant sleep routine, and decreasing caffeine intake. These modifications can improve the effectiveness of medical interventions.


Medications and Behavioral Therapy


In some cases, medications may be recommended to deal with sleep disturbances. Common choices consist of benzodiazepines and non-benzodiazepine rest aids. These medicines can help handle symptoms, yet they are generally advised for temporary use as a result of potential adverse effects.


Behavioral therapy matches medicine by assisting people create healthier sleep habits. Techniques such as relaxation training, stimulation control, and sleep constraint treatment can be reliable in treating sleeplessness.


Incorporating medicine with behavioral therapy often leads to much better results. Each technique targets different elements of sleep wellness, contributing to extra efficient and sustainable services for people experiencing sleep difficulties.



Technological Developments in Sleep Studies


Current growths in modern technology have transformed rest researches, giving better devices for recognizing sleep patterns and disorders. These improvements consist of using wearable tools, home examinations, and innovative treatments for sleep apnea.


Wearable Sleep Trackers


Wearable rest trackers have obtained appeal due to their comfort and accessibility. Devices such as smartwatches and physical fitness bands display rest period, quality, and patterns. They usually utilize sensors to gauge heart price, body language, and in some cases body temperature.


Users can receive thorough evaluations of their rest phases, such as rapid eye movement and deep rest. Several trackers additionally use individualized understandings to enhance sleep health. These insights often include referrals for adjustments in bedtime routines or environmental adjustments.


The data collected can be synced with mobile applications, allowing users to keep track of rest trends gradually. This makes wearables a useful tool for both people and doctor wanting to improve sleep wellness.


Home Sleep Examinations


Home sleep examinations (HSTs) offer an alternative to typical lab-based sleep researches. These tests are designed to detect sleep conditions, mostly sleep apnea, in the convenience of one's home. Individuals can use mobile monitoring gadgets that capture necessary sleep metrics, such as air flow, oxygen degrees, and heart rate.


HSTs are much less intrusive and much more cost-efficient than overnight remain in a rest clinic. The data from these examinations is generally examined by rest specialists, who can after that recommend suitable therapy. As a result, home sleep examinations are coming to be an indispensable part of modern-day sleep medication.


Boosted accessibility to these examinations enables even more people to look for help for sleep problems than in the past. It is important, nonetheless, that they complement medical examinations for exact medical diagnoses.


Advancements in Sleep Apnea Treatment


Recent improvements in the treatment of sleep apnea include continuous positive airway stress (CPAP) treatment technologies and the growth of different tools. Traditional CPAP machines can be difficult, bring about conformity problems; nevertheless, newer models are more portable and quieter.


Additionally, dental home appliances developed to reposition the jaw throughout rest have come to be extra efficient. These appliances are customized per individual's demands, making them a desirable choice for many.


Minimally intrusive surgical options are likewise available for particular instances of rest apnea. These procedures intend to attend to physiological problems that contribute to airway blockage. With these developments, people have a broader series of therapy choices to manage their rest apnea properly.



Developing a Sleep-Conducive Environment


A well-structured sleep setting is crucial for cultivating high quality remainder. Secret elements consist of enhancing the bed room layout, taking care of light and noise, and choosing the best bed linen. Each element adds substantially to general rest health.


Optimizing Your Bedroom for Sleep


Developing a devoted rest space includes mindful consideration of the area's design. The room should be devoid of distractions and clutter, promoting relaxation. Positioning the bed away from the door and making certain comfy temperature levels can boost convenience.


Picking relaxing shades for wall surfaces and decoration can develop a comforting ambience. Soft, low-key tones like light blues or eco-friendlies are usually suggested. In addition, maintaining a clean and tidy setting helps in reducing anxiousness, making sleep more accessible.


The Duty of Light and Sound Control


Controlling light levels is essential for signifying the body when it is time to sleep. Blackout drapes or shades can obstruct outdoors lights successfully. Dimming lights an hour prior to going to bed prepares the body for rest.


Sound control is similarly important. Making use of white noise makers can mask disruptive noises. Earplugs or soundproofing steps can further boost the bedroom's acoustic setting, promoting nonstop sleep cycles.


Bed Linens and Sleep Convenience


Choosing the appropriate bed linen is essential for boosting sleep comfort. A cushion that fits specific preferences-- whether company or soft-- plays a significant function. Pillows ought to sustain the head and neck appropriately, customized to resting settings.


Choosing breathable materials for sheets can aid regulate temperature. All-natural products like cotton or bamboo are typically advised for their comfort and moisture-wicking residential or commercial properties. Layering coverings allows for versatility to altering temperature levels throughout the evening.



Society and Rest


Numerous societal elements dramatically affect rest patterns and health. These elements include cultural practices, the demands of shift work, and the economic ramifications of sleep conditions. Each element plays a crucial role in shaping exactly how people experience and focus on sleep.


Culture and Sleep Practices


Cultural attitudes in the direction of rest differ extensively throughout societies. In some cultures, snoozing is motivated, while in others, it is deemed an indication of negligence. For example, siestas in Spanish-speaking countries advertise remainder during the day, whereas in numerous Western nations, a full evening's rest is prioritized.


Cultural routines bordering sleep, such as bedtime tales or relaxation techniques, can enhance rest high quality. Sleep hygiene techniques vary, including the use of displays before bed, which is frequently dissuaded in cultures that stress early rest.


Change Work and Its Challenges


Change work presents particular difficulties to sleep health and wellness. People working non-traditional hours frequently experience an interfered with circadian rhythm, leading to problem going to sleep or remaining asleep. This can lead to too much tiredness and lowered productivity.


Several shift employees report issues such as sleep problems and decreased rest period. Integrating calculated snoozes during breaks and adhering to a regular rest schedule can assist minimize some of these difficulties.


The Economic Influence of Rest Disorders


Rest conditions bring substantial economic consequences for society. Quotes recommend that sleep-related issues cost services billions each year in shed efficiency and enhanced healthcare expenses. Problems like sleeplessness or obstructive rest apnea often result in greater absence rates.


Purchasing work environment rest programs can lower these expenses. Firms that advertise sleep health and wellness via education and resources may see enhanced staff member performance and reduced turnover prices. As recognition of sleep health and wellness grows, addressing these disorders ends up being significantly crucial for both people and organizations.
